Patent number: 7810679Abstract: A home beer dispensing apparatus has a keg having a self-contained bag filled with a beer and a pressure system. The pressure system creates a pressurized air space between the keg inner walls and the bag to assist in the dispensing of the beer. The pressure system has a keg one-way air valve mounted to a top wall of the keg to permit entry of pressurized air into the keg. The pressure system has a pressure reservoir mounted in the dispensing apparatus outside the keg and in fluid flow communication with the keg one-way valve. The reservoir stores a charge of pressurized air and supplies at least a portion of this charge to the keg through the keg air valve when the dispensing apparatus is operated to dispense the beer. The reservoir provides a reserved charge of pressurized gas that is on hand to reduce dampening pressure fluctuations during beer dispensing which can result in beer frothing, especially during the early stages of beer dispensing when the air head space in the keg is small.Type: GrantFiled: November 25, 2003Date of Patent: October 12, 2010Assignee: Anheuser-Busch InBev S.A.Inventors: Albert W. Patent number: 7806299Abstract: The present invention relates to a conduit for conducting gasified liquid, which has a flow restrictor arranged in in-line relation therewith. The restrictor itself comprises an at least one aperture (although two or more can be used in series), with each such being adapted to pass the gasified liquid flowing through the conduit and across a pressure drop from a higher-pressure upstream side of the aperture to a lower-pressure downstream side of the aperture. The aperture is operable to moderate the rate of change in pressure over a transitional pressure drop to mitigate the formation of localized pressures below a critical pressure at which off-gassing from the carbonated liquid results in substantial foam formation. The conduit may take the form of a dispensing tube for use in dispensing an alcoholic beverage from a keg, the tube having a flexible wall deformable under the influence of a restricting actuator to control the partial collapse of the wall and thereby form the restrictor.Type: GrantFiled: November 26, 2003Date of Patent: October 5, 2010Assignee: Anheuser-Busch InBev S.A.Inventors: Albert Wauters, Ian Anderson

Patent number: 7743769Abstract: A laryngeal mask including a dome and an airway tube extending from a proximal passage through the dome. The dome has a periphery about its base including at least one receptacle. An inflatable cuff of flexible material has a first longitudinal edge and a second longitudinal edge. The longitudinal edges are joined to form a tube forming the cuff. The cuff substantially encircles the periphery of the dome. The mask has at least one buttress adjacent to the periphery at a distal portion of the dome. The tube is fused adjacent the buttress of the dome, and the fusing is below a posterior surface of the dome wherein, upon deflation of the cuff, the buttress upturns the cuff to facilitate insertion of the laryngeal mask into a patient.Type: GrantFiled: April 4, 2007Date of Patent: June 29, 2010Assignee: Ambu Inc.Inventors: Sanjay Parikh, Sarah Lu

Patent number: 7604147Abstract: An interlocking collar (72) secures a bag neck (46) in a keg aperture (42) of an alcohol beverage keg container (22). The interlocking collar is mounted in press fit surrounding relation with a peripheral wall portion of the bag neck. The collar has an outer peripheral wall portion sized larger than that of a keg aperture. The collar (72) has a recessed groove (76) in the collar outer peripheral wall portion for receiving in press fitting and sealing relation a keg flange (40) that defines the keg aperture. The collar outer peripheral wall portion has a resilient edge portion (78) adjacent the recessed groove that deflects to permit the interlocking collar to pass through the keg aperture and receive the keg flange in the recessed groove. The interlocking collar has a plurality of locking passageways (80) placed around the interlocking collar and axially extending through the interlocking collar between the neck and recessed groove.Type: GrantFiled: November 25, 2003Date of Patent: October 20, 2009Assignee: Anheuser-Busch InBev S.A.Inventor: Ian Anderson

Patent number: 7464601Abstract: A disposable manometer for use with a breathing system for monitoring a patient during positive pressure ventilation. The disposable manometer includes a housing with an upper and lower portion, a moving member and a flexible rolling diaphragm sealing mechanism between the moving member and the upper portion of the housing. A calibrated tension means resists movement of the moving member and provides accurate measurement of the ventilation pressure.Type: GrantFiled: June 30, 2006Date of Patent: December 16, 2008Assignee: Ambu International A/SInventors: Christian Grane, Jakob Bonnelykke Kristensen

Patent number: 7316825Abstract: A filter aid for use in connection with the filtration of liquids is provided. In particular, a filter useful in connection with the filtration of beer is provided. In addition, a method of filtering liquids is provided. According to the method, a filter aid comprising angular, isotropic particles is introduced to a liquid before the liquid is passed through a filter. In particular, a method for filtering beer comprising the introduction of angular, isotropic particles as a filter aid to a stream of unfiltered beer such that a filtration cake comprising filter aid and solids filtered from the beer is formed.Type: GrantFiled: March 25, 2005Date of Patent: January 8, 2008Assignee: Krontec S.A.Inventors: Sophie Brocheton, Georges Rahier, Philippe Janssens, Stephane Louis Ghislain Dupire, Pierre Marie Fernand Adam

Patent number: 7179073Abstract: The invention is a pressure reducing valve for reducing the pressure supplied to a head tooling hydraulic positioning valve and a controller for bypassing the pressure reducing valve in a blow-molding machine. A pressure-reducing valve and electrical controller are used to regulate the pressure of a cylinder that controls the position of a head tooling pin and die assembly in a blow-molding machine. The invention reduces pressure during all time intervals except during a “parison formation” interval of the cycle. The invention is also a process for regulating the pressure of a cylinder that controls the position of a head tooling pin and die assembly in a blow-molding machine and for bypassing the pressure reducing valve in a blow-molding machine.Type: GrantFiled: March 4, 2003Date of Patent: February 20, 2007Assignee: Davis-Standard, LLCInventor: Russell Phillip D'Angelo

Patent number: 7172775Abstract: A method for predicting late fermentation production of diacetyl in a brewing process comprises determining the ratio of FAN (free amino nitrogen content) to sugar (fermentable) to specific gravity in an initial wort composition. In addition there is provided a process for preventing incipient late fermentation production of diacetyl in a brewing process, comprising measuring and variously adjusting the initial FAN, sugar and specific gravity of the wort such that the ratio [ f . sugar ? ( g / L ) ] initial [ FAN ? ( g / L ) ] initial ? [ Gravity ? ( °P ) ] initial , for the adjusted wort has a value of 37 or less.Type: GrantFiled: October 15, 2002Date of Patent: February 6, 2007Assignee: Labatt Brewing Company LimitedInventors: Erin Ellice Petersen, Argyrios Margaritis, Robert Joseph Stewart, Phyllis Heather Pilkington, Michael J. Patent number: 7160099Abstract: The invention relates to a feed roll assembly for reducing leakage of an elastomeric material in a feed section of an extruder machine. A shell, feed roll seal plates, and feed roll end plates are used to reduce the leakage of elastomeric material. Elastomeric material is redirected back to the feed section through the use of a varying bore diameter of the shell and grooves contained in both the feed roll seal plates and the feed roll end plates. The shell, feed roll seal plates, feed roll end plates, and a feed roll scraper are each coated with a solid, dry lubricant coating to reduce friction. The invention provides desirable feedback of overflow elastomeric material and permits a retrofitting of the feed roll assembly to existing extruder machines.Type: GrantFiled: August 18, 2004Date of Patent: January 9, 2007Assignee: Davis-Standard, LLCInventors: John L.
